Subject: Key rotation — crondrift service

For future maintainers: while investigating the scheduler drift on the Tallowmere batch hosts, we found the crondrift probe still using a credential from the original deployment. It was rotated today as part of cleanup. If drift alerts go quiet after a deploy, check this first — the probe fails silently on auth errors, which is exactly what masked the drift for three weeks. The probe config lives in the standard env file. The replacement key for the internal crondrift gateway follows.

API key for fahop-kahog: qvz23-FPNGbaKBTQUvhqADhGBdFuu

Garage feed (LotPulse, Harwick Deck) stalls if the ingest worker misses three heartbeats. Symptoms: occupancy counts frozen, stale timestamp on the dashboard. Fix: restart the ingest pod, then replay the last hour from the buffer endpoint. Replay requires auth against the LotPulse internal API; use the ops key below.

app token of fajop-fahif = qvz4-AnML

**Q: Why did my payroll export fail validation?**

Sarnwell switched from fixed-width to pipe-delimited exports in the Quillhook v4 release. Old templates are rejected outright. Regenerate your export using the new schema before submitting to Ledgerline. Contractors must re-download the template each cycle; cached copies cause silent column shifts. Full field mappings and examples are on the internal wiki page below.

runbook for yadup-fahif: https://jira.qorvelcorp.internal/spaces/spaces/spaces/b46212397071